Supply Technician II

Job Description Summary:

  • Receives, stores, and issues equipment, materials, supplies, merchandise, and or tools.
  • Compiles stock records of items in and at storage yard.
  • Verifies receipt of items on requisition or invoice.
  • Examines stock to verify conformance to specifications.
  • Stores articles in bins, on floor, or on shelves according to identifying information.
  • Capable of lifting 70 LBS
  • Fills orders or issues supplies from stock daily as needed
  • Prepares periodic, special, or perpetual inventory of stock.
  • Compiles reports on the use of stock handling, adjustments of inventory counts and stock records, damage to stock, location changes.
  • Maintains tooling, tool control procedures and calibration records of required tools.
  • Prepares proper paperwork utilizing DD1149 forms for material turn in.
  • Manages Tooling services and accountability.
  • Various other duties as designated with in program specifications and as required.
